Transaction 77ea93c4f63ce2f9b59a91ac27eb623641895986d6df2a046ff4db29e76c788d

23 Input
1 Outputs
  • 77ea93c4f63ce2f9b59a91ac27eb623641895986d6df2a046ff4db29e76c788d:0
  • value  16384165
    address  1HUkmw71jjYdk3JBQQ6oX6G5VVC6Us3STD